Simon BROUGH

Birth17 Dec 1806 - Northampton County, Pennsylvania, USA
Death17 Jan 1892 - Sandusky County, Ohio, USA
MotherElizabeth Worman
FatherMichael Brugh

Born in Northampton County, Pennsylvania, USA on 17 Dec 1806 to Michael Brugh and Elizabeth Worman. Simon BROUGH married Sarah aka Sallie Carrick and had 15 children. He passed away on 17 Jan 1892 in Sandusky County, Ohio, USA.
